What do u call a piano player?

Definition of pianist : a person who plays the piano especially : a skilled or professional performer on the piano.

Are Suzuki books good?

Suzuki is great for developing aural skills and learning to imitate, then interpret musically while traditional method makes them secure in reading and helps solidify rhythms logically (rather than 'as you hear it'). I also think Sevcik books are great for putting those rhythms and shifting into context.

Traditional vs. Suzuki: Which works better?

As we all know, there is the great Suzuki debate. There are ups and downs to both sides of this musical aisle. For those who don't know, Suzuki was a violinist who created a teaching method for students. It is a lot of playing by ear and that sort of thing. While on the other hand, the Traditional method is where the student is handed the music right off the bat. So, I would just like to know what everybody's thought on this subject is.
